Frequently asked questions:
-
Is the Hot Top 9824 suitable for outdoor use?
Yes, with an IP65 classification it is resistant to dust and water jets, making it ideal for outdoor spaces such as terraces and patios .
-
How much space can it heat?
This model is effective in heating areas up to around 25 m², depending on environmental factors and installation height .
-
What is the difference between Langegolf and Kortegolf infrared heating?
Longwolf infrared heating, such as the Hot Top 9824, produces a softer heat without light emissions, while shortwave heaters produce more intense heat and visible light.
